Beschreibung
These are "deck boxes" made to hold sleeved cards or tokens (like Broken egg or Muse on Minis). The box bottom is interchangeable with the various lids, which are either named after the caster written on the lid or the blank on titled "bland2".
The fonts were meticulously chosen (and paid for) in order to both capture the feel of the faction the caster comes from (which is why Locke has 2 lids) and be able to be cut in CAD and printed. No small feat.
I printed all mine in ABS, mainly for the sturdiness and ability to wet sand the product into something smooth and glossy with a coat of metallic paint, but other mediums would likely work. I used supports MAINLY for the correct filling in of the fonts, but it may work without them in other filament printers and SLA printers should have no issues.
